标签:etop exec sns ldd result token use 微信公众号开发 ssl
本文介绍如何使用微信公众平台客服消息发送接口来发送卡券给用户。
卡券的json格式如下
{ "touser":"OPENID", "msgtype":"wxcard", "wxcard":{ "card_id":"123dsdajkasd231jhksad" } }
其中,msgtype为wxcard,而card_id为卡券 ID
使用方倍工作室的http_request来发送,代码如下
$access_token = "O1AEwcSsQQlPjGlDdI-f_yd8u2mRmpYY_knJaqQ5t5Wl9Wr_TXeWaI0--JPwU3hcjX1GdtpjHn4tAJFmgKeJKOH9K4GPVjcyhR1utGkEAd4RSNiAAAXYT"; $url = "https://api.weixin.qq.com/cgi-bin/message/custom/send?access_token=".$access_token; $openid = "oiPuduCHIBb2aHvZoqSm1t7KbXtw"; //发送卡券 $data = ‘{ "touser":"‘.$openid.‘", "msgtype":"wxcard", "wxcard":{ "card_id":"piPuduM3NHSnSMYgWS-oqGFQbBjM" } }‘; $result = https_request($url,$data); var_dump($result); function https_request($url, $data = null){ $curl = curl_init(); curl_setopt($curl, CURLOPT_URL, $url); curl_setopt($curl, CURLOPT_SSL_VERIFYPEER, FALSE); curl_setopt($curl, CURLOPT_SSL_VERIFYHOST, FALSE); if (!empty($data)){ curl_setopt($curl, CURLOPT_POST, 1); curl_setopt($curl, CURLOPT_POSTFIELDS, $data); } cur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1); $output = curl_exec($curl); curl_close($curl); return $output; }
标签:etop exec sns ldd result token use 微信公众号开发 ssl
原文地址:https://www.cnblogs.com/txw1958/p/custom-message-send-wxcard.html